Denomination Terre di Chieti PGI Grapes Cococciola Grape Variety This is one of those vines which, at the time of writing, it has not yet been possible to know precisely the origin. There are no documents on this subject except in the rare mentions of Viala and Vermoreål (1909), which mention it as a native Abruzzo variety. What is certain is that it is grown in the Abruzzo region and also known as cacciola or cacciuola. It is quite vigorous. Ripens in the second ten days of September. Aging In steel tanks with subsequent refinement in the bottle Final analytical data Alcohol content: 13.0% vol. Organoleptic characteristics, pairings The wine has a pale straw yellow color. The nose shows a delicate perfume with notes of spring white flowers and evident citrus sensations of grapefruit and lemon, which express freshness and fragrance, a delicate sapidity characterizes the gustatory phase a of this wine which is pleasant and intriguing. The finish is of great persistence and pleasantness. excellent with appetizers and raw fish, first and second courses based on fish, fresh cheeses. Serving temperature 8/10 ° C
